I'll give it another try once the hype has subsided. At the moment it seems to be chaotically busy, leading to long waits and confused customers. I had to endure at least three conversations between staff and the hipster cliental infront of me, about how much love and care is put into the products, the type of grain, the vegan virtues, and on and on and on. When there's a queue of 8 or 9 maybe some focus on serving might be better, the three staff chatting behind the bread trollies might have lent a hand too, as the poor chap making coffees seemed too have a never ending list! What seems to be a café does not benefit from table service, leading to the tables being grabbed by others, while their friend waits in the queue. This means that you can queue up for 20 mins, then have nowhere to sit. The food and coffee is undoubtedly delicious, but at £5.40 for a cheese and onion (leek) toastie, highly priced. I had hoped that the toastie might have been accompanied by some salad, crisps etc, but no, nothing, it was two triangles of toast on a small (grubby) white plate. It may have been an off day, it may get better with time, but there are plenty of other similar places in Macclesfield to go...

My favourite place to visit in Macclesfield. The kickback latte is the best In town, I've been to many & this is the best coffee . The staff are always so friendly & welcoming. Great atmosphere, you can sit alone or chat to others . Pet friendly , child & pram friendly & hooman bean friendly 🤣. The food is absolutely amazing, everything baked fresh in the bakery at the back, you can watch them work ( so cool), it's like a bakery version of Willy wonkas chocolate factory. The lemon & cardamom buns are out if this world, however it's a standing joke as I take one home for myself to have slightly warm , but my lovely son manages to sniff it out it's hiding place & eats it. The sour dough bread is beautiful, the coffee buns, cinnamon buns & almond croissants 🄐 are all divine. Plus they do toasted sandwiches etc. They also have a quieter area in the back , which is pretty cool. Love the loyalty cards as well. Keep up the fab work & I will be...
